Eval11 Session 373: Map it out: A visual and physical participatory method for data collection 

11-04-2011 12:57

Learn about a hands-on tool that engages stakeholders in creating a comprehensive inventory of assets and areas of need. Two evaluators from the Improve Group will demonstrate the community mapping process they developed to help local practitioners assess health assets and needs in Faribault, Martin, and Watonwan Counties. This work was done for a broader health needs assessment funded by Minnesota's Statewide Health Improvement Program. Stakeholders used icons to map the depth, connectedness, and gaps in resources in their rural communities. Findings were used to identify activities that were most effective in addressing the problems of obesity and tobacco use. This session will address what materials and resources are needed, which stakeholders should participate, what can be measured using this tool, how its findings can be used to inform a broader needs assessment, and how this process can be adapted and applied to other contexts.
